Tips dan Trik Mempercepat Pengembangan Aplikasi dengan Framework JavaScript

Tips dan Trik Mempercepat Pengembangan Aplikasi dengan Framework JavaScript
Halo pembaca setia! Pada postingan kali ini, kita akan membahas tentang cara mempercepat pengembangan aplikasi menggunakan framework JavaScript. Framework JavaScript seperti React, Vue, dan Angular sangat membantu dalam membangun aplikasi web modern dengan efisiensi yang lebih tinggi. Di artikel ini, saya akan berbagi tips dan trik yang bisa Anda gunakan untuk memaksimalkan penggunaan framework JavaScript dalam proyek Anda.

Apa Itu Framework JavaScript?

Framework JavaScript adalah sekumpulan alat dan pustaka yang memungkinkan pengembang untuk membuat aplikasi web dengan lebih mudah dan cepat. Framework ini menyediakan struktur dasar yang membantu dalam pengembangan, sehingga Anda tidak perlu membuat semuanya dari awal. Framework JavaScript juga biasanya dilengkapi dengan fitur seperti routing, state management, dan komponen UI yang dapat digunakan kembali.

Beberapa framework JavaScript yang populer antara lain:

  • React - Dibuat oleh Facebook, React adalah pustaka JavaScript yang digunakan untuk membangun antarmuka pengguna (UI) berbasis komponen.
  • Vue - Vue adalah framework JavaScript progresif yang mudah digunakan dan cukup fleksibel untuk berbagai jenis proyek.
  • Angular - Angular adalah framework yang dikembangkan oleh Google dan menawarkan berbagai fitur canggih untuk aplikasi berskala besar.

Tips Mempercepat Pengembangan dengan Framework JavaScript

  1. Gunakan Komponen yang Dapat Digunakan Kembali
    Salah satu keuntungan utama menggunakan framework JavaScript adalah kemudahan dalam membuat komponen UI yang dapat digunakan kembali. Dengan cara ini, Anda bisa mengurangi duplikasi kode dan meningkatkan konsistensi aplikasi Anda. Misalnya, jika Anda membangun aplikasi e-commerce, Anda bisa membuat komponen untuk tombol "Add to Cart" yang bisa digunakan di berbagai tempat dalam aplikasi.
  2. Manfaatkan Routing dan State Management
    Framework seperti React dan Angular menyediakan sistem routing untuk menangani navigasi antara halaman aplikasi. Anda juga bisa memanfaatkan state management seperti Redux (untuk React) atau Vuex (untuk Vue) untuk mengelola status aplikasi secara efisien. Ini memungkinkan Anda untuk membuat aplikasi yang lebih dinamis dan terorganisir dengan baik.
  3. Optimalkan Penggunaan Alat Pengembangan
    Banyak framework JavaScript yang dilengkapi dengan alat pengembangan (dev tools) yang sangat berguna. Misalnya, React Developer Tools dan Vue DevTools memungkinkan Anda untuk memeriksa state, props, dan komponen secara real-time. Ini sangat memudahkan dalam debugging dan meningkatkan produktivitas pengembangan.
  4. Gunakan Paket dan Modul yang Tersedia
    Salah satu kekuatan dari framework JavaScript adalah ekosistem pustakanya yang besar. Anda bisa memanfaatkan pustaka dan modul eksternal untuk mempercepat pengembangan. Misalnya, untuk menambahkan fungsionalitas formulir, Anda bisa menggunakan pustaka seperti Formik di React, atau VeeValidate di Vue.

Trik Khusus untuk Pengembangan dengan React

Jika Anda menggunakan React, berikut beberapa trik yang dapat mempercepat pengembangan Anda:

  • Gunakan React Hooks: Hooks adalah fitur yang memungkinkan Anda menggunakan state dan efek samping tanpa menulis kelas. Ini sangat berguna untuk membuat kode lebih bersih dan lebih mudah dipahami.
  • Memoization: Gunakan React.memo() dan useMemo() untuk mengoptimalkan komponen yang hanya perlu dirender ulang ketika data tertentu berubah. Ini dapat meningkatkan kinerja aplikasi Anda, terutama saat bekerja dengan daftar besar atau komponen kompleks.

Keuntungan Menggunakan Framework JavaScript

  • Pemrograman yang Lebih Cepat: Framework menyediakan banyak fitur bawaan yang mempercepat proses pengembangan.
  • Kode yang Lebih Terstruktur: Framework menyediakan struktur yang jelas, sehingga aplikasi lebih mudah dipelihara dan dikembangkan lebih lanjut.
  • Komunitas dan Dukungan yang Kuat: Framework populer seperti React dan Angular memiliki komunitas besar yang aktif, sehingga Anda dapat dengan mudah menemukan solusi untuk masalah yang Anda hadapi.

Kesimpulan

Framework JavaScript telah merevolusi cara kita mengembangkan aplikasi web. Dengan mengikuti tips dan trik yang telah saya bagikan di atas, Anda dapat mempercepat proses pengembangan aplikasi Anda tanpa mengorbankan kualitas. Jangan ragu untuk mencoba berbagai framework dan alat pengembangan yang ada, dan temukan mana yang paling sesuai dengan kebutuhan proyek Anda.

Semoga informasi ini bermanfaat! Jika Anda memiliki pertanyaan atau ingin berbagi pengalaman tentang penggunaan framework JavaScript, jangan ragu untuk meninggalkan komentar di bawah.

Terima kasih telah membaca, dan sampai jumpa di postingan berikutnya!

Dede Rizqi
Dede Rizqi Saya Dede Rizqi, seorang pengembang web dan penulis yang berfokus pada dunia teknologi dan pengembangan perangkat lunak. Melalui blog ini, saya berbagi pengetahuan dan pengalaman seputar pemrograman, SEO, dan teknologi web terkini.

Posting Komentar untuk "Tips dan Trik Mempercepat Pengembangan Aplikasi dengan Framework JavaScript"